Common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Issue: Losing car keys can be a demanding and inconvenient experience. It can leave you stranded and susceptible to theft.Service: A local locksmith can produce a brand-new set of keys based on your car's make, design, and year. They can also program new electronic keys if your car uses a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
Problem: Accidentally locking your keys in the car can be a discouraging situation, specifically if you need to get someplace rapidly.Solution: A locksmith car can rapidly and effectively open your car without triggering damage to the vehicle. They use specialized tools and techniques to acquire entry securely.
Jammed Ignition
Problem: A jammed ignition can avoid your car from starting, leaving you stranded.Service: A locksmith can detect the concern and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can also offer tips to avoid future jams.
Broken Car Locks
Problem: Damaged car locks can jeopardize the security of your vehicle and make it tough to lock or open the doors.Solution: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to ensure that all locks are integrated and safe and secure.

Q1: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made by a locksmith?
A1: The cost can vary depending upon the kind of key and the complexity of the car's locking system. Usually, a basic key duplication can cost in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a cheap locksmith near me for cars unlock my car without damaging it?
A2: Yes, expert locksmiths are trained to use non-destructive approaches to unlock automobiles. They use specialized tools to acquire entry without causing any damage to the vehicle.

Q5: Can a locksmith replace my car's ignition key?
A5: Yes, a locksmith can replace your car's ignition key. They can also rekey your ignition lock cylinder to make sure that it matches the brand-new key.
Q6: Are locksmiths lawfully permitted to deal with car locks?
A6: Yes, certified locksmiths are lawfully enabled to deal with car locks. They must comply with stringent guidelines and requirements to guarantee the security and security of your vehicle.
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not try to remove it yourself. Contact a professional locksmith who has the tools and knowledge to extract the broken key without damaging the lock.
